並び順

ブックマーク数

期間指定

  • から
  • まで

1 - 2 件 / 2件

新着順 人気順

draperの検索結果1 - 2 件 / 2件

タグ検索の該当結果が少ないため、タイトル検索結果を表示しています。

draperに関するエントリは2件あります。 Rails が関連タグです。 人気エントリには 『Draperの使い方 まとめ - 猫Rails』などがあります。
  • Draperの使い方 まとめ - 猫Rails

    感想とか 感想 pros cons 基本的な使い方 導入 1. インストール 2. セットアップ 3. デコレータを作成して、使用する ヘルパー/ビュー/モデルにロジックを置く場合との比較 ヘルパーにロジックを置く場合 ビューにロジックを置く場合 モデルに置く場合 デコレータにロジックを置く場合 ヘルパーメソッドを使う*2 hメソッド: ヘルパーにアクセス include Draper::LazyHelpers: ヘルパーを直接include モデルのメソッドを使う*3 object: モデルインスタンスにアクセス delegate_all: 全てのメソッドを委譲 delegate: 指定のメソッドを委譲 オブジェクトをデコる*3 基本 デコる方法は3つ コレクションの各要素をデコる*2 コレクション自体をデコる 関連先をデコる*2 メソッド decorates_association:

      Draperの使い方 まとめ - 猫Rails
    • Draperソースコードリーディング - エニグモ開発者ブログ

      初めまして、19年新卒webエンジニアの平井蒼大です。 弊社では、昼休憩時間を使って、最近勉強したこと、 興味があること、最近行った勉強会やカンファレンスの内容などをLT形式で自由に発表するHacker’s Delightという場が設けられています。 私も先日、「Draperのソースコードリーディング」というお題で発表しましたので、その内容を掲載したいと思います。 動機 今回、Draperのソースコードリーディングに至った理由は以下の二つです。 Draperの仕組みを知りたい。 Ruby, Ruby on Railsについての知識を増やす。 Draperとは DraperはPresenter層を提供するgemです。 draperを使うことで以下の利点があります。 モデルの肥大化を防ぐ グローバル空間ににヘルパーメソッドが追加されることを防ぐ。 理解する部分 今回、ソースコードリーディングを

        Draperソースコードリーディング - エニグモ開発者ブログ
      1

      新着記事